A solution of cycloheptanone (0.5 mol), diethyl succinate (0.63 mol) dissolved in 500 ml DMF and potassium t-butoxide (0.67 mol) were mixed together while maintaining the temperature between 20 and 30°C. After 2 hours the mixture was poured into 2L of water, HCl added to obtain a pH = 2-3, and the product extracted with diether ether and isolated in 99% yield. [Pg.231]

The product from Step 1 was added to a mixture of 400 g 85% H3PO4 and 650 g P2O5 then heated to 90-95 °C 4 hours. The mixture was hydrolyzed with water, extracted with diethyl ether, and a 65% yield of crude product isolated. The material was purified by dissolving in 100 ml HO Ac, 100 ml water and 10 ml concentrated HCl and refluxing overnight. After neutralization, drying, and solvent removal the product was isolated in 64% yield. [Pg.231]

The product from Step 2 (16 g) was dissolved in 200 ml diethyl ether, LiAlH4 (3 g) mixed in 300 ml diethyl ether added, and the reaction stirred between 5 and 10°C. The mixture was hydrolyzed, extracted with ether, purified by chromatography on silica gel using petroleum ether and the product isolated in 98% yield. [Pg.231]
